Children of the Arc by Andrew Hughes

4.0

I really enjoyed this short novella.

This is a redemptive story about two soldiers desperate to protect the innocent from the consequences of their feud with powerful and deadly deities.

The characters are brave and capable. The villains are terrifying. I was rooting for the war veterans to succeed.

I would recommend this for younger readers who will enjoy the shorter length, or fantasy lovers who want something quick and punchy. The only downside in my mind is the the short story format, as it didn’t leave room to further develop the characters and provide more world-building.
